Just a note to car numbers, CSX **** had as many as 8 or 9 different meatball numbers over the course of it's life. CSX **** was one of 5 of the FIA cobras built by Shelby to race here in the states and in Europe. As for the nose stripe dimensions I think the part across the top of the car is 5 to 5.5 inches and widens to 9 to 9.5 at the fender wells. I've been researching this lately because I to am building an 289 FIA car. I'm trying to duplicate CSX **** as driven by Phil Hill at Sebring. CSX **** always wore a yellow stripe and at Sebring and it had #14 on the car. Google 289 FIA car history or something similar to that and you will find a few photos and races they entered along with number worn, serial number and drivers. Hope this helps.

Put them on in vinyl. Semi-permanent, won't blow off, and peel right off if you change your mind.
There must be a commercial auto graphics vendor somewhere near you. You know, the place that wraps all those commercial vehicles with top-to-bottom graphics. A couple of stripes for the fender on a Cobra would be a piece of cake for them.
